Canada’s Bell to Open Sympatico Music Store

Canadian digital music company Moontaxi Media–which owns the first legal download site in the country, Puretracks.com–has tied up with telecom company Bell Canada will sell song downloads through a Sympatico Music Store.

The co-branded service is expected to launch this spring and will be fully bilingual. Any Internet user will be able to use the service, but the company’s 1.4 million Sympatico high-speed subscribers will get special offers and exclusive access to new music downloads.

Other deals are in the works, said Moontaxi co-CEO Derek van der Platt, who wouldn’t comment on rumours that Future Shop and Wal-Mart Canada could be among the next to announce.
